dc.description.abstractDesign and Implementation of a Home Automation System Using IoT Home Automation System gains popularity due to communication technology advancement. Smart home is one of the Internet of Things applications that facilitates the control of home appliances over the Internet using automation system. This paper proposes a low-cost Wi-Fi based automation system for Smart Home in order to monitor and control home appliances remotely using IoT based application. An Arduino Mega microcontroller provided with Wi-Fi module is utilized to build the automation system. In addition, several sensors are used to monitor the temperature, humidity and motion in home. A relay board is exploited to connect the home automation system with home under controlled appliances. The proposed automation system can easily and efficiently control the electrical appliances via Wi-Fi. This project proposes a low cost, secure, universally accessible, auto-configurable, remotely controlled solution. The approach discussed in the paper is original and Home Automation System achieved the mark to control home appliances remotely using the Wi-Fi technology to connect system parts, satisfying user needs and requirements. Wi Fi technology capable solution Home Automation System proved to be controlled remotely, provide home security and it is low cost as compared to the previous systems. The system design and architecture were discussed, and prototype presents the basic level of home appliance control and remote monitoring Home Automation System been implemented. Finally, the proposed system is better from the scalability and flexibility point of view than the commercially available home automation systems.
